How can I tell if my iScribe system is installed? What does the information presented in the HotSync Manager mean?
Right click on sync icon in tray (bottom right corner of the screen) to see the sync Log. If the Sync with iScribe was successful, you’ll see “OK Adaptive Server Anywhere Conduit.”
My iScribe system is not installing properly. What is wrong?
You may not have completed all the download and installation steps. Review the following troubleshooting steps.
1) Determine if the application appears on your handheld.
If there is no iScribe icon on your handheld main menu, then you have not successfully transferred your application from your desktop to your handheld.
Log in to the My iScribe website, click on “Product Configuration,” select PDA Install, click “Continue” at the Select Product page, and then follow the rest of the instructions.
You may want to “Print out all steps” from the Download & Install page.
2) If the iScribe application icon appears on your handheld but you cannot use the program, the second sync was not completed.
The second sync can fail for a number of reasons:
2a) Not connected to the Internet.
Be sure you are connected to the Internet and sync again.
2b) Incorrect PDA user name or password.
Be sure that you have entered the correct user name and password on to the handheld, then sync while connected to the Internet.
2c) iScribe sync Conduit (also known as the Adaptive Server Anywhere Conduit) is not installed.
(Right click on sync icon in tray (bottom right corner of the screen), Select Custom.
You should see “iScribe” if conduit is installed properly.
If you do not see this conduit, review step 3 below.
2d) Unable to connect to our server (down for maintenance or upgrade) or other connectivity issue (firewall?).
Contact your IT staff or our technical service team at service@iscribe.com or call toll free 1-877-483-1324 for assistance with connectivity issues.
3) Check your version of HotSync Manager.
Right click on sync icon in tray (bottom right corner of the screen), select “About.”
If you do not have a recent version of the sync software, you may want to download the latest from your handheld vendor.
Palm and other manufacturers may have released updated sync software since you purchased your device.
These updates fix issues related to USB syncing.

Can I sync my handheld from home and work?
Yes, your PDA user name and password will identify your handheld to the iScribe server when you connect to the internet, so you can sync from multiple locations. In order to sync your handheld at multiple locations, you must have at each:
- A sync cradle
- Palm desktop installed
- Internet connectivity, and
- The iScribe application downloaded to the desktop (be sure to download the application and run the installer).
When setting up a second location, you should first sync your device, delete the application from the handheld, re-download from the My iScribe website and re-transfer the application to your handheld following the download and installation steps provided on the website.
I received a notice that my iScribe system is going to expire. What does this mean?
For security purposes and to ensure accurate clinical information, we require that you sync with the iScribe server at least once every 30 days. If more than 30 days elapse without synchronizing, your iScribe application will expire and will not be accessible from your handheld. A warning message will begin to appear on the handheld as the 30-day time limit approaches. To re-access the application, simply sync your handheld and your system should be refreshed and available for your use.
Please note that in order to sync with the iScribe server, you must be connected to the Internet. To check the date of your last successful sync with iScribe, look at the date on the iScribe login screen on your handheld. How can I minimize the size of my iScribe application?
If you have limited space on your handheld, you can minimize the application size in a number of ways:
Review the health plans you have selected.
Each takes about 23K worth of space on the handheld.
If you have formularies loaded on the handheld for plans you rarely cover, you may wish to remove them at the My Formularies section in My Account on the My iScribe website
Remove prescription histories from your handheld (e.g. remove prescriptions older than 3 months).
The information will be accessible through your My iScribe reports, but will not reside on your handheld, freeing up memory.
To do this, log in to the My iScribe website, click on “Product Configuration” and click on “Remove PDA Hxs.”
How do I verify that I have enough free memory on my handheld to install the iScribe system?
To check your available memory:
- Tap the Applications icon
- Tap the Menu icon
- Tap App, then tap Info
- Tap Version to see version numbers, then tap Size to see the amount of free memory in kilobytes
I checked my available free memory and I don’t have enough to install the iScribe system. How do I remove a program on my handheld to free up memory?
To remove a program:
- Tap the Applications icon
- Tap the Menu icon
- Select Tap the Menu Delete icon
- From the list of programs displayed, tap the program that you wish to delete
- Tap Delete at the bottom of the handheld device screen
